PalmFontConv - Palm font converter 1.60 is fonts software developed by Alexander Pruss.
Utilities to manipulate Palm fonts, in v1 and v2 formats: afnx, nfnt (lo/hi/both densities), NFNT, conversion from Type 1/TrueType/BDF/PCF/etc. Anti-aliased font support.
Most of the utilities are command-line based and run from a DOS prompt, but there is a Plucker 1.6 font generator with a somewhat friendly GUI.
Source code is included so you can recompile for Linux or Mac.
FreeType2 based. GPL. Includes URW PostScript fonts as a sample.
